Common Tools for Hail Damage Assessment

When assessing hail damage to vehicles, professionals rely on a set of specialized tools to accurately determine the extent of the repairs needed for hail damage dent repair. These common tools play a crucial role in the initial evaluation process, enabling auto collision centers to deliver precise and efficient services. One essential tool is the metal detector, which helps identify hidden dents or pitting that might not be immediately visible. Additionally, specialized measuring tapes allow technicians to precisely gauge the size and depth of dents, ensuring accurate estimates for car dent removal.
For detailed analysis, high-resolution cameras are indispensable, capturing clear images from various angles for a comprehensive visual assessment. In the case of complex or extensive hail damage, 3D scanning technology offers an advanced solution. This innovative tool creates detailed digital models, providing an accurate representation of the vehicle’s surface and aiding in the planning of Mercedes Benz repair or any other make and model. These tools collectively facilitate efficient work flow at auto collision centers, ensuring high-quality hail damage dent repair services.

Emerging Technologies for Efficient Repairs

The world of hail damage dent repair is constantly evolving, with emerging technologies playing a significant role in making repairs more efficient and effective. One such game-changer is paintless dent repair (PDR), which has revolutionized the industry by offering a non-invasive method to remove dents and scratches from vehicles’ exteriors. This advanced technique utilizes specialized tools and trained technicians to press and smooth out dents, leaving no trace of damage. PDR is particularly popular among car owners and fleet repair services, as it provides a cost-effective and faster alternative to traditional painting methods.
Moreover, digital technology has enhanced the precision and speed of hail damage dent repairs. Modern tools equipped with sensors and cameras allow technicians to accurately assess and measure dents, ensuring precise repairs. This integration of cutting-edge technology has not only improved the quality of repairs but also minimized waste and reduced the time required for completion.
